    The £7.50 deal was for new customers only, therefore if you were already with T-Mobile (even out of any contract period) you couldn't have this deal as that would be classed has an upgrade.

    So the way around it was to take the deal with a new number (so new contract) and to transfer your current number to a PAYG on a different network and then transfer it back onto the new sim.

    Pointless I know and more work for T-Mobile, but if its the only way.....

    Possible answer :-
    £12.77 + vat (at the old 17.5% ) comes to £15 , this is what my bill says as well BUT I then get a "Loyalty" reward of £2.50 & £5 (I got the £7.50 deal . Might be worth checking to see if you have a Loyalty reward of £5 which would bring you to your £10 tariff ?
